Three reasons to AVOID HomeSafe Transit
1. HomeSafe purposefully underquotes you to secure your contract: I ended up paying 36% more than I was originally quoted - even though I didn’t end up bringing some of my biggest furniture items on the truck (two dressers, nightstands, and bookshelves). They have an incentive to underestimate how much space you will take up on a truck, so that they can outbid other moving companies and secure your initial deposit. This means that you will end up paying much more than the quote that HomeSafe gives you. Be prepared for an increase in thousands of dollars.
2. HomeSafe works with sketchy and unprofessional carriers: We were not given information about our carrier until the day they showed up. The carrier we were assigned has notoriously negative online reviews, which they lived up to in our experience. The carrier added on hundreds of dollars of unexpected fees, and the movers tried to make a deal with us that they would waive the fees if we tipped them directly. They also broke multiple pieces of our furniture.
3. HomeSafe’s customer support is unreliable and rude: After our totally unprofessional and disappointing moving experience, I tried multiple times over the course of weeks to reconcile the situation with HomeSafe’s customer support team. The staff was dismissive, rude, and eventually stopped answering our calls.
HomeSafe Transit is a fraudulent company that needs to be investigated by the Better Business Bureau and the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ration.
Reality Check!
Reality Check!
Reality Check!
For those who call HomeSafe Transit without doing any due diligence you will likely not know that you are decided disadvantaged from the outset. On the phone the sales agent will expound on all the virtues of their company and how much they care for your business. Now try reading their website legal page. Here are the highlights”
There are no refunds
You can cancel within 72 hours of booking however there is an 11% cancellation fee.
If your pick up is within 7 days of booking, then there is no refund
If you cancel after 72 hours of booking, HomeSafe will only give you a credit towards a future move that must be used within 12 months; you will never get your money back.
In signing the contract you waive your right to filing a lawsuit and may only use their Arbitration process.
If you make the slightest change to your contract they will rewrite it and likely increase charges that, again, they will not refund. If they made a mistake, they will rewrite the contract anyway saying it was not completed correct, even if it is their fault and increase the price. Example: They did not include the additional packing material for a washer/dryer and therefore must rewrite the contract and throw in a new charge for ‘Destination Fee’ a charge they state as cost of them finding a moving company which was not included on the initial binding contract. Isn’t that what they contract for?
Any funds HomeSafe has you pay on signing their binding contract is their profit. They do not pass along any of that to the carrier. The carrier receives their fees at pick up and delivery.
HomeSafe will tell you delivery is typically within 8 to 18 days. HOWEVER their Less Than Truck Load (LTL) carriers have additional stipulations:
• May store your goods unless you contract for “Exclusive use of the vehicle.” Several of HomeSafe’s contractors rent their truck and do not own them, hence your stuff will most likely be stored.
• State in their contract that they have 30 business days, which does not count holidays or weekends, or it could take 45 days or more to complete the move.
• Loss or damage claims will not be paid unless supported by proof of ownership, value and weight. Make sure that is written on your inventory list.
• All costs of the move must be paid prior to any insurance claim being processed.
• All loss or damage must be described on the destination inventory log.
• Note that insurance payout is limited to $0.60 per pound. Insist on the truck being weighed empty or weight prior to loading and then again after your goods are loaded. You can pay for replacement value, however the insurance company will lower the value based upon age and wear. Make sure you get coverage from you own homeowners insurance company.
• It is your responsibility to insure the inventory list adequately describes each item. Example: Not just a TV, but a 48 inch, high resolution digital Sony flat screen.
Bottom line, there are reliable moving companies available, HomeSafe is not one of them.

DO NOT HIRE THIS UNPROFESSIONAL COMPANY
DO NOT HIRE THIS UNPROFESSIONAL COMPANY
- ADDITIONAL FEES (>30% HIGHER THAN ESTIMATE): Homesafe Transit will give you a much lower quote than any other mover, but then charge $200-700 upon pick up and another $200-$700 upon drop off in additional unforeseen fees.
- NO TRACKING OF YOUR STUFF: Homesafe Transit does not keep tabs on where your belongings physically are during the move. They have a policy to check where your things are at least every 72 hours, but they DO NOT follow this. Homesafe Transit is not in contact with the 3rd party moving company that is actually moving your things. As a result you will have no idea where your stuff is/how long it will take to reach you.
- WILL BE *VERY LATE* TO ARRIVE: Their timing estimates are made up - and will change throughout the weeks they have your stuff. 7 days will become 14 days, which will become 14 *business days*, which will become 21 business days by law. Expect 21 business days from the start.
- CUSTOMER SERVICE IS USELESS, DISRESPECTFUL: Calling is useless. 75% of the time they simply won't answer. The other 25% of the time, a boy named Jonathan (who constantly sounds like he is crying for some reason) will hang up on you. His bosses, Cassandra and Eric, are no more helpful. They know nothing, you will get zero answers. They will blame the 3rd party movers and insult you.
- The reason you don't see MORE BAD REVIEWS is that they'll offer $100 at the end of the process if sign a non-disclosure agreement. This is after charging you $400-1400 ABOVE your initial estimate throughout the move. I was originally offered a $500 refund, which was rescinded days later in favor of the $100 non-disclosure agreement (another case of Customer Service not knowing/making up policies on the spot)
